FDA Device recall Z-0107-2023

Medicina ENFit 1ml Reusable Low Dose Enteral Syringe Code: LHE01LD

On 2022-10-26 the FDA classified a Class II recall of Medicina ENFit 1ml Reusable Low Dose Enteral Syringe Code: LHE01LD by Medicina Uk, citing plunger component has been manufactured with an unapproved material (Polyethylene not Polypropylene) and does not meet raw material specification.
